CBS postpones 50th Anniversary Run

At least one event scheduled to coincide with the Town of Conception Bay South’s 50th anniversary in 2023 has been delayed until 2024.
At a recent recreation committee meeting held via Zoom on October 12, Recreation Director Nick Miller cited feedback from both the provincial government and internal staff regarding timelines, logistics, safety, and personnel, and after a lengthy discussion, the committee members concurred that postponing the race until 2024 was the best idea.
The postponement will ensure that best practises are followed and will give participants time to train properly.
An announcement regarding the rescheduled date is expected in the coming months.
The matter was not discussed during the public council meeting of October 17, during which the recreation committee meeting minutes were presented, but a blanket motion to accept the decisions of the committee passed unanimously.
And although the run is postponed until next year, folks can enjoy a 50th anniversary ATV run this Saturday, November 4.
Riders will meet up at the CBS Arena parking lot beginning at 11 a.m. and hit the trail at 11:30 a.m. heading to the Tilley’s Road gravel pit. Along the way there will be a BBQ and refreshments.
In case of weather, the event will be postponed until Sunday.
